GBJ10005 ~ GBJ1010 Elektronische Bauelemente VOLTAGE 50V ~ 1000V 10.
0 AMP Glass Passivated Bridge Rectifiers RoHS Compliant Product A suffix of “-C” specifies halogen-free.
FEATURES * Rating to 1000V PRV * Ideal for printed circuit board * Low forward voltage drop, high current capability * Reliable low cost construction utilizing molded plastic technique results in inexpensive product * The plastic material has UL flammability classification 94V-0 ? .
